Viking Line Abp 2022 SR

The report highlights Viking Line's sustainability progress in 2022, notably the introduction of the climate-smart vessel Viking Glory, which reduced carbon emissions by 25% compared to its predecessor. The company achieved a 30% reduction in fleet energy consumption per nautical mile since 2008 and successfully transported nearly 5 million passengers. Key initiatives included expanding circular economy practices, such as recycling 1,307 tonnes of biowaste for biogas production and partnering for textile recycling. Viking Line was recognized as the Sustainable Business of the Year at the Finnish Travel Gala, reflecting its commitment to the Baltic Sea's welfare and innovative green shipping technologies.
